For its part, Fujita began publishing the manga through the website Comic pool from the publisher Ichijinsha In November 2015, however, he had already published it as a webcomic on Pixiv since April 2014. The publisher published the ninth compilation volume on August 5th, followed by the tenth on February 26th in Japan.

Ultimately, the piece inspired an eleven-episode anime adaptation produced by the studios. A-1 picturesunder the guidance and scripts of Yoshimasa hiraikeIn fact, this is the animated franchise's second OVA, and production will be handled by the studios Lapin track, instead of A-1 pictures

Synopsis of Wotaku ni Koi wa Muzukashii

Narumi Momose is an adorable young woman who likes idols, games, and anything anime or manga related, especially in the yaoi genre. In other words, it is an otaku cabinet, and more specifically a fujoshi. After a love break because of these types of interests, she quits her job and joins a new company. At his new workplace, Hirotaka Nifuji, his childhood friend, a gaming otaku, are the only colleagues who know his secret. Hanako Koyanagi, a mature looking beautiful woman; and Tarou Kabakura, an attractive guy with a creepy face who always gets into an argument with Hanako.
